DISCUSSION...Regional radar and GOES IR imagery depicts steady strengthening of convection across eastern NV into central and northwest UT. Concurrently, mostly clear skies and strong diurnal heating downstream has allowed for temperatures to climb into the upper 80s and low 90s, which has nearly eliminated MLCIN based on the 18 UTC SLC sounding. This RAOB also depicted a fairly dry boundary layer with 0-3 km lapse rates of nearly 9 C/km that will be favorable for downdraft accelerations and strong to severe downburst winds. Consequently, the potential for severe wind gusts should increase over the next few hours as developing convection continues to intensify and spreads east/northeast through early evening. Latest time-lagged ensemble guidance appears to be capturing current convective trends well and suggests that convective coverage should remain sufficiently isolated to preclude watch issuance, but gusts up to 60-70 mph appear possible with the strongest storms. ..Moore/Guyer.. 06/25/2026 ...Please see www.spc.noaa.gov for graphic product...
